A sensory room—a therapeutic space with a variety of equipment that provides students with special needs with personalized sensory input—helps these children calm and focus … Webb10 okt. 2024 · An occupational therapist can use this swing to help patients with balance, core strengthening, and correcting postural imbalances. The platform swing provides the child with the opportunity to sit, stand, kneel, or lay down. The swing, which employs the vestibular system, can also be used to improve sensory processing.
